For shadow problems, we assume the sun's rays are parallel, so the triangles formed are similar. That means the ratio of height to shadow length is the same for each object.
h/(580 ft) = (5.5 ft)/(3 ft)
h = (5.5 ft)(580/3) ≈ 1063 ft
The height of the monument is about 1063 feet.
